Abstract :
Fractional TSD currents and pyroelectricity were experimentally studied in PVDF samples poled by application of a high DC field at room temperature. The obtained polarization is found to be less thermally stable than the correlated compensating charge. It will be demonstrated by investigation of the charge balance and the pyroelectric coefficient latter measured during cooling in a fractional TSDC experiment that trapped polarization-compensating charge is responsible for a partial realignment of polarization during cooling.
